Klymit Insulation Technology
So I decided to get a start on some New Year’s resolutions… Number 1 – Create a personal/business blog. This post is going to be all business. I want to tell you about ‘Klymit’, a revolutionary form of insulation that competes with Thinsulate. When I go up to The Canyons ski resort or Park City ski resort, I used to have some major problems with the old insulation. 1) I still got cold. 2) I had to wear bulky gear to stay warm, killing mobility. 3) Once the sun came up, I was too hot with all my morning gear I put on. So I gave up skiing. Too much of a hassle. Until ‘Klymit’. ’Klymit’ is a new form of insulation that is more efficient than Thinsulate, Primaloft, Aerogel, etc. Its also thinner, keeping me mobile. Finally, you can actually change the amount of insulation in the jacket on the fly if the outside temperature gets warmer or colder or my body heat gets too high. Its some pretty sweet stuff that a bunch of engineers and boarders figured out. Stay tuned because this is going to be big…
